Step 1: Understanding the Dark Web<\/p>\n

Before diving into the process, it is essential to understand what the Dark Web is. The Dark Web refers to a part of the internet that is not indexed by traditional search engines like Google, Bing, or Yahoo. It is a network of websites that are intentionally hidden and can only be accessed through specific software, such as Tor (The Onion Router).<\/p>\n

Step 2: Install Tor Browser<\/p>\n

To access the Dark Web and enable Google to search it, you need to install the Tor Browser. Tor is a free and open-source software that allows anonymous communication by directing internet traffic through a worldwide volunteer network. Visit the official Tor Project website (https:\/\/www.torproject.org\/) and download the Tor Browser suitable for your operating system.<\/p>\n
